I'm not a firm believer in writing directly to an ODBC db source from within ISA and have created scripts to assist me with importing scripts into my db. I've been working on these tasks for 2 years now. Learning a lot about ISA in the process. Script 1: Moves the log files to another location daily that's if you haven't setup a location different then the defaults and set them up to use appropriate security access. Script 2: Imports the Web Proxy Logs Script 3: Imports the Firewall Logs Script 4: Imports the packet filter logs Script 5: Process the event logs,( System, Security and Application) then imports into the Db Script 6: Imports Exchange server logs Script 7: Imports FTP Logs Script 8: Imports RRAS information Ok, you say, where are these wonderful scripts??
